Linux.com

Re(1): PC-BSD 7 is a mixed bag

Posted by: Anonymous [ip: 24.17.13.44] on October 11, 2008 01:57 AM
FreeBSD's USB Insertion/Removal Panic: A Little History

Several people seem to believe that this problem is a) minor, b) fixed, or
c) somehow misrepresented by the article's author. So, here are a few items
from the history of FreeBSD's surprisingly persistent collection of USB
device insertion/removal panic reports.

With a server OS in a controlled environment, most USB devices and their
problems can be simply ignored. A desktop OS is a different ballgame, as the
freezeups start to loom larger for desktop users of many and varied random
USB devices.

This list is from the Current FreeBSD Problem Reports, shown here in reverse
chronological order. For more detail, see
http://www.freebsd.org/cgi/query-pr-summary.cgi?&category=usb&sort=none

This doesn't include any closed PRs. Of the 37 reports, 32 are classed as
open with no checking yet performed (o), 0 as analyzed (a), 0 as more
feedback needed (f), 2 as patched but with issues still open (p), and 2 as
suspended for lack of information or resources (s).


1. ("serious problem") [usb] [panic]
o 2008/08/14 usb/126519 usb
panic when plugging in an iphone

2. ("non-critical problem")
o 2008/07/11 usb/125510 usb
repeated plug and unplug of USB mass storage devices leads to stall, panics

3. ("serious problem") [panic]
o 2008/07/09 usb/125450 usb
Removing USB flash card while being accessed causes kernel panic, even without device mounted

4. ("serious problem") [panic]
o 2008/06/25 usb/124980 usb
kernel panic on detaching unmounted umass device

5. ("serious problem") [panic]
o 2008/06/18 usb/124708 usb
Kernel panic on USB KVM reattach

6. ("serious problem")
o 2008/05/15 usb/123714 usb
Panic when hald-storage-probe runs with umass device inserted

7. ("serious problem")
o 2008/05/14 usb/123690 usb
Panic on USB device insertion when usb loaded as a module

8. ("serious problem")
o 2008/02/18 usb/120786 usb
Kernel panic when forced umount of a dettached USB Harddisk

9. ("non-critical problem") [umass]
o 2007/11/17 usb/118098 usb
6th gen iPod causes problems when disconnecting, even after umount

10. ("serious problem") [umass] [panic]
o 2007/11/10 usb/117955 usb
inserting minolta dimage a2 crashes OS

11. ("serious problem") [reboot]
o 2007/10/31 usb/117712 usb
unexpected reboot after mount USB flash drive

12. ("serious problem") [umass] [panic]
o 2007/10/18 usb/117313 usb
panic on usb camera insertion

13. ("serious problem") [libusb] [patch] [panic]
o 2007/07/05 usb/114310 usb
USB hub attachment panics kernel during libusb device scan

14. ("serious problem") [panic]
o 2007/05/13 usb/112631 usb
Problem with SONY DSC-S80 camera on umount

15. ("serious problem") [uhid] [panic]
o 2007/04/17 usb/111753 usb
Replicable system panic involving UHID driver
"This has been around for most (all?) of 6.X but I've only just managed
to isolate the cause somewhat." ... "the simple fact I (as a non-root user)
am able to panic the machine is obviously not correct."

16. ("non-critical problem") [panic]
s 2007/01/25 usb/108344 usb
kernel with atausb panics when unplugging USB Flash

17. ("non-critical problem") [panic]
o 2006/11/10 usb/105361 usb
Kernel panic during unmounting mass storage (Creative mp3 player)

18. ("serious problem") [umass] [hang]
o 2006/10/11 usb/104292 usb
system lockup on forced umount of usb-storage device

19. ("serious problem") [uhub] [panic]
o 2006/09/08 usb/103025 usb
wrong detection of USB device for FreeBSD 6.1 and AMD LX-800 and CS-5536 chipset, followed by panic

20. ("non-critical problem") [panic]
o 2006/09/07 usb/102976 usb
Casio Exilim Digital Camera causes panic on insertion

21. ("serious problem") [umass] [panic]
o 2006/08/10 usb/101752 usb
6.1-RELEASE kernel panic on usb device insertion

22. ("non-critical problem") [umass] [hang]
o 2006/05/12 usb/97175 usb
USB cardreader hangs system

23. ("serious problem") [panic]
o 2006/03/24 usb/94897 usb
Kernel Panic when cleanly unmounting USB disk

24. ("serious problem") [panic]
o 2006/01/22 usb/92171 usb
panic unplugging Vodafone Mobile Connect (UMTS) 3G/GPRS Datacard

25. ("serious problem") [umass] [panic]
o 2005/12/20 usb/90700 usb
Kernel panic on connect/mount/use umass device

26. ("serious problem") [umass] [panic]
o 2005/12/05 usb/89954 usb
USB Disk driver race condition?
"ocaisionally, plugging in the usb flash
reader (and I think sometimes a usb hard drive, but I hot plug
that so much less that I can't remember) causes a kernel panic"

27. ("serious problem") [usb] [reboot]
s 2005/07/30 usb/84336 usb
instant system reboot when unmounting a powered off/unplugged+replugged USB
device

28. ("serious problem") [umass] [panic]
s 2005/06/23 usb/82569 usb
USB mass storage plug/unplug causes system panic

29. ("serious problem") [modules] [panic]
o 2005/05/09 usb/80829 usb
possible panic when loading USB-modules

30. ("serious problem") [ohci]
o 2005/03/27 usb/79269 usb
USB ohci da0 plug/unplug causes crashes and lockups.

31. ("serious problem") [udbp] [reboot]
o 2005/06/22 usb/82520 usb
Reboot when USL101 connected

32. ("serious problem") [quirk] [patch]
p 2005/02/23 usb/77940 imp
insertion of usb keyboard panics system

33. ("serious problem") [ucom] [panic]
o 2005/02/09 usb/77294 usb
ucom + ulpcom panic

34. ("serious problem") [umass] [panic]
o 2005/02/06 usb/77184 usb
kernel panic on USB device disconnect, even if not detected

35. ("serious problem") [panic]
o 2004/10/30 usb/73307 usb
Kernel panics on USB disconnect

36. ("serious problem") [umass] [panic] USB
o 2004/03/01 usb/63621 usb
MemoryStick Reader stalls/crashes system

37. ("serious problem") [umass] [panic]
p 2002/12/10 usb/46176 imp
umass causes kernel panic if device removed before umount

#

Return to PC-BSD 7 is a mixed bag